About InterContinental Foods – Portuguese Marinade & Basting Sauce
We are a family run business which started in 2010. With about 20 years experience in the food business, our specialty is chicken braais. We always had friends and family asking for some of our special home made marinade. After someone pointed out that although they had looked in the stores there just wasn’t anything on the market that hit the spot like our marinade did, we started experimenting with bigger quantities and The Portuguese Marinade was born. Starting off with supplying small restaurants and local supermarkets the sauce has quickly grown in popularity and is now available in some of the major chain stores and used by many restaurants and families. It is a very versatile sauce, full of flavour with just a touch of bite. It can be used on all meats, chicken, fish & shell fish. You can braai with it, grill, roast or cook with it.
